Output f32e905814094cf1c6a65dcaa80e9b2183cc9bbd303588bfb4effec3e061ef08:0

value
139187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c491dea402eaba7d07b95432ab3f4e741ec07327 OP_EQUAL
address
3KcP7M36Zt8F5BsSMz5Eao4suTurCszPpd
transaction
f32e905814094cf1c6a65dcaa80e9b2183cc9bbd303588bfb4effec3e061ef08
confirmations
138065
spent
true